Kulkutieihin is a Finnish term that translates to "paths of passage" or "ways of travel." It broadly refers to the routes and methods by which people and goods have moved throughout a region, particularly in historical and geographical contexts. In Finland, kulkutieihin encompasses a variety of historical networks, including ancient footpaths, river routes, and later, roads and railways. These paths were essential for trade, communication, settlement, and defense, shaping the development and distribution of communities.
